Join Us as a CDM Programmer II Make an Impact at the Forefront of Innovation
We have successfully supported the top 50 pharmaceutical companies and more than 750 biotechs spanning 2700 clinical trials across 100 countries in the last 5 years.

We are presenting an outstanding opportunity to join Thermo Fisher Scientific as a CDM Programmer (Python). In this role you will play a key part in systems analysis development testing and support of moderately complex technical information system components with a strong focus on Python-based backend services and Clinical data processing solutions.

  • Perform tasks following within the timelinesestablishedby the teaminaccordance withthe process outlined in the departmental procedures andindicatedby the project contract.
  • Demonstrate a strong client-focused approach with excellent communication and interpersonal skills effectively collaborating with cross-functional stakeholders
  • Defines and imports data into the system.
  • Utilize advanced Python expertise for data preparation backend development automation and large-scale data processing
  • Strong proficiency in Python Hands-on experience with data preparation in Domino Databricks etc.
  • Design and develop Python-based solutions for data processing workflow automation and seamless integration with modern data platforms
  • Perform data analysis validation and reconciliation across multiple data sources to ensure data integrity and consistency
  • Hands-on experience in clinical data preparation with domain knowledge is highly desirable
  • Demonstrated expertise in SDTM including toxicity grading (Grade Tox) AE severity classification and associated data standards
  • Acts as the lead on studies of simple to moderatecomplexity with close to resolve issues and managemoderately complex tasks through the development and application of newknowledge and/or professional skills in areas including programming and technology.
  • Participates in process improvement initiatives to increaseefficiency.
  • Increase knowledge and skills to gaingoodunderstanding of the leadprogrammer roles and overall department processes.
  • Ensures adherence to departmental working practice documents andSOPs andcontributes to thedevelopment ofinformal training materials.



Education and Experience Requirements:
Bachelors degree or equivalent and relevant formal academic / vocational qualification
Previous experience that provides the knowledge skills and abilities to perform the job (comparable to 4 years).

In some cases an equivalency consisting of a combination of appropriate education training and/or directly related experience will be considered sufficient for an individual to meet the requirements of the role.

Knowledge Skills and Abilities:
Solid written verbal and computer skills
Solid attention to detail and problem solving skills
Solid organizational skills with the ability to adapt and adjust to changing priorities and to manage multiple assignments with challenging/conflicting deadlines
Basic experience in one or more programming languages or relational database systems (RDBMS) and structure
Working knowledge of programming tools SAS SQL Crystal Reports and JReview
Demonstrated skill in identification and resolution of technical problems in a professional environment
Capable of attaining maintaining and applying a working knowledge of GCPs and applicable SOPs
Demonstrated leadership ability and ability to work on a multi-disciplinary project team
Demonstrated initiative and motivation
Excellent project management skills such as project budget creation including modifying for project updates and managing project budgets and risks
Capable of interpreting and contributing to company policies
Delivery and quality driven

Working Conditions and Environment:
Work is performed in an office environment with exposure to electrical office equipment.
Occasional drives to site locations with occasional travel both domestic and international.
